Navy sports in good hands

By LEUT Peter Teichmann

The Navy Sports Council, which was established in 2003, is particularly active in satisfying the Chief of Navy’s commitment to boost participation in sport within the service.

LEUT Peter Teichmann, the NSC business and resource manager said the Navy Sports Council, which is chaired by CDRE Kevin Taylor, has as its members, Commanding Officers of a number of shore establishments around Australia and representatives from MHQ, the Australian Defence Force Sports Council and the RAN Central Canteens Board (RANCCB).

The RANCCB presently provides all of the money required to fund Navy sport and is integral to the success of the NSC in achieving its aim of boosting sport in the Navy.

LEUT Peter Teichmann was recently appointed as the Resource Business Manager and Secretary of the NSC. He is also responsible for working with Navy’s senior Physical Trainers to assist the sporting bodies of approved sports to maximise participation in their respective sports.

This coordinated approach to sport has resulted in the Sportex periods on the West and East coasts.

Other opportunities for a Sportex in the North are being investigated.

The sports currently approved for funding and compensation purposes include Australian Football, Basketball, Bowls, Cricket, Dragon Boating, Golf,Hockey, Netball, Rugby League, Ruby Union, Sailing, Alpine Snow Sports, Nordic Skiing, Running/Athletics, Shooting, Soccer, Softball, Squash, Ten Pin Bowls, Touch Football, Triathlon, Volleyball, Water Polo and Water Skiing (currently awaiting approval).

The Navy Policy on Sport is articulated in DI(N) PERS 70-7.

This document is being rewritten to reflect the creation of the NSC and other initiatives undertaken by the council to reinvigorate sport in the Navy.
